Acoustical Renovation of Tainan Municipal Cultural Center Auditorium

An acoustical analysis was conducted for renovating the auditorium in the Tainan Municipal Cultural Center for orchestral programs. Design strategies included using more reflective surfaces, incorporating the pit as part of the platform, installing suspended reflectors, and splaying the rear sidewalls. The unoccupied midfrequency reverberation time and the strength factor were increased to 2.02 s and 4.6 dB, respectively. The overall impression rating was 5.3 on a 7-point scale.
